Transaction 76e986473913814014f5008e1e99ea73f3c71d202e5bb46b023b47bc5050d222
1 Input
1 Output
-
76e986473913814014f5008e1e99ea73f3c71d202e5bb46b023b47bc5050d222:0
- value
- 2715905
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 77a711767f60a203879fbbc0c2013003ff5fc60a OP_EQUAL
- address
- 3CbgUUUrG3CSFnfUaKvWpRq5C54d2aae81